Save Hobart Small Businesses from Worsening Traffic Chaos

Hobart Small Businesses are suffering from current traffic management decisions, and it is only going to get worse.

Current and proposed lane closures by UTAS combined with the new scrambled crossing are having an impact.

Welcome to our newest member T42 Hobart

T42 Hobart has been an institution on Hobart’s waterfront since 1997. T42 offer an eclectic selection of wines (42 by the glass), beers and a wide variety of spirits and cocktails.

Their menu is carefully curated by an experienced team and focuses on the best Tasmanian produce from below the sea and the lush, rolling landscapes of Tasmania.

With amazing views of the River Derwent and Kunanyi, enjoy the premier location and soak up the experience that is T42.
